There are so many great reasons to push children, when possible, to walk to school, without always being accompanied by a parent in the car or picked up and taken home by a school bus service.
- They exercise and burn calories: around 80 for a single walk along a medium-length path.
- They learn to be more independent and responsible.
- Their growth esteem.
-
They detach themselves, for the time it takes to go to school, from all their electronic devices, starting from social media and Games.
- It reduces it stress “from class and test in class”.
- Over time, they become more inclined to make new friends.
- Families save time and money, that is, the cost of gasoline for daily transportation or the cost of the school bus service.
